Jannik Sinner powers into Australian Open second round while Monfils says goodbye
Reigning champion through after Hugo Gaston retires

TL;DR
- Jannik Sinner advanced after Hugo Gaston retired with Sinner leading 6-2, 6-1.
- Ben Shelton defeated Ugo Humbert 6-3, 7-6 (2), 7-6 (5) to reach the second round.
- Lorenzo Musetti advanced when Raphaël Collignon retired due to cramping and dizziness.
- Eliot Spizzirri, Karen Khachanov, and Sebastián Báez also advanced.
- Gaël Monfils played his final Australian Open match, losing to Australian qualifier Dane Sweeny 6-7 (3), 7-5, 6-4, 7-5.
- Monfils received a standing ovation after his farewell to the tournament.
